How to enable a Windows network user to use EHLO iso HELO ?

Is there a way to set the protocol used when sending mail directly "using the CDO 2000 library built in to the Windows operating system" (don't know what this means)? We run an application that sends mail this way, to an SMTP server that requires authentication. One network users gets through (log shows EHLO was used) and the other doesn't (log shows the server asking for EHLO, net getting it and closing down the connection). It is not workstation-related, the application logon doesn't affect it either - ONLY ONE network user can send authenticated mail succesfully. We tried cloning this account - didn't work. Changing authorization levels (eg from user to administrator- doesn't work either. We use Windows Small Business Server 2003 and XP Pro workstations.
